Compass Media Networks is expanding its reach with the launch of two new weekend shows into national syndication. This move marks a significant step forward in the company's strategy to showcase diverse programming and cater to a wide audience. The first show, 'Robby's Top 20 Countdown', hosted by WEBE Program Director Robby Bridges, will air on multiple Connoisseur AC and Classic Hits stations across the country. This two-hour countdown show celebrates the best in music, providing a platform for listeners to discover and appreciate a variety of chart-topping hits. The second show, 'She's Country', hosted by Emily Harlan, 94.5 KBAY San Jose afternoon host, is a dedicated three-hour weekly program celebrating the incredible women of country music.
